local.abstract.englishThis edition is one of the research outputs generated for primary and secondary special education teachers who participated in the research project titled 'Development and implementation of pilot programs for the social integration and vocational rehabilitation of persons with autism' (2006-2008) funded by the European the European Union & the Greek Ministry of Education and Religious Affairs. This book is divided into two parts including 19 case studies of children and adolescents with autism spectrum conditions (ASC) who successfully transitioned from their special school to a mainstream school or to a vocational setting in the community. Each case study describes in detail the skills and difficulties of each individual student as well as the instructional and curriculum adaptations applied in each educational or vocational context. Also a critical evaluation of this experience for the teachers and the students themselves is presented.en
